A torque control system is essentially a slip mechanism that disconnects power transmission when pressure goes beyond a specific value. This critical feature avoids drivetrain failure to your vehicle's internal components.

Everything You Should Know
Q: What's the distinction between friction limiters and built-in limiters?
A: Slip torque limiters use friction for progressive disconnection, while built-in systems are incorporated into your current clutch system. Each provides protection, but engagement differs.
Q: How do tunable systems help with safety features?
A: Customizable systems let you set the exact torque threshold for your application. This customization enhances security while maintaining performance.
